In a pet store the number of birds is 10 less than twice the number of rabbits. if the pet store has 56 birds, how many rabbits does it have?

b = 2r - 10
b = 56

56 = 2r - 10
56 + 10 = 2r
66 = 2r
66/2 = r
33 = r <=== there are 33 rabbits

There are 56 birds. And there are 10 less than twice the number of rabbits

let rabbits = r

2r - 10 = 56

Note the equal sign. What you do to one side, you do to the other. Do the opposite of PEMDAS. Isolate the r.

add 10 to both sides

2r - 10 (+10) = 56 (+10)

2r = 66

Divide 2 from both sides

2r/2 = 66/2

r = 33

33 is your answer
